LEARNING GOALS




                  •     Can assess and question personal needs to carefully manage resources in the pursuit of longer-term goals and

                        common interests (Skills).


                  •     Can identify processes or action that avoid or reduce the use of natural resources (Skills).


                  •     Can bring personal choices and action in line with sustainability values and principles (Skills).


                  •     Can identify and adapt to different lifestyles and consumption patterns to use fewer natural resources as well as

                        to mobilise others to adopt more sustainable choices. (Skills).


                  •     Promoting a culture of social mindfulness and responsibility regarding energy consumption and renewable

                        energy sources (Attitudes).

                  •     Is concerned about the short- and long-term impacts of personal actions on others and the planet (Attitudes).



                  •     Listens actively and shows empathy when collaborating with others to frame current and potential sustainability

                        challenges (Attitudes).

                  •     Recognises that everyday action matters and dares to make unusual choices (Attitudes).
